Warning Signs You Need Pinhole Leak Water Removal
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ems. Don’t ignore the following warning signs, as they can show a pinhole leak: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ong musty od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ice a persistent smell, it’s likely that there’s a pinhole leak somewhere in your home.
Water Stains on the Ceiling
Water stains on the ceiling can be a sign of a pinhole leak. If you notice a stain,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the source of the leak.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show that the underlying surface is damp or wet. This can be a sign of a pinhole leak.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of a pinhole leak. If you notice this issue,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the source of the leak.
Unexplained Water Bills
Unexplained water bills can be a sign of a pinhole leak. If you notice an increase in your water bills without any changes in your usage, it’s likely that there’s a leak somewhere in your home.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age, such as water droplets on the ceiling or walls, can be a sign of a pinhole leak. If you notice this issue,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the source of the leak.

Pinhole Leak Water Removal Cost in Inkster, MI
The cost of Pinhole Leak Water Removal in Inkster, MI, can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ate for the work, and we’ll work with you to find out the best course of action.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Moisture detection and containment |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of the leak |
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water extracted, equipment required |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, duration of drying process |
| Final inspection and clean-up |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, complexity of the cleanup process |
| Emergency response and equipment rental | $500 – $2,000 | Time of day, availability of equipment |
| More services, such as mold remediation or structural repairs | $1,000 – $10,000 | Severity of the damage, complexity of the repairs |
